About [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ride
[3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ride (PubChem CID 86294805) has the molecular formula C15H25Cl2N3O2
and a molecular weight of 350.29 g/mol. Its IUPAC name is [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ride.

What is the SMILES notation for [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ride?
The canonical SMILES for [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ride is CCN(C)C(=O)Oc1ccc2c(c1)NCC2CCCN.Cl.Cl.
What is the InChIKey of [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ride?
The InChIKey is PFNMEVGHSIWBMK-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H23N3O2.2ClH/c1-3-18(2)15(19)20-12-6-7-13-11(5-4-8-16)10-17-14(13)9-12;;/h6-7,9,11,17H,3-5,8,10,16H2,1-2H3;2*1H.
What are the key properties of [3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ride?
[3-(3-aminopropyl)-2,3-dihydro-1H-indol-6-yl] N-ethyl-N-methylcarbamate;dihydrochloride has a molecular weight of 350.29 g/mol, XLogP of 3.23, 5 rotatable bonds, 2 hydrogen bond donors, and 4 hydrogen bond acceptors.
